The Northwest Ohio Computer Area Computer Services Cooperative (NOACSC) is seeking candidates for a full-time position as Technical Services Support Technician.
This position will provide technology support services to Allen County ESC in Lima and Putnam County ESC in Ottawa.
Responsibilities include:
•Maintenance and repair of district technology
•Installation of hardware and software
•Supporting and assisting with the technological needs of the staff and students
•Maintaining accurate records of inventory and repairs using technology help desk software
Qualifications:
•Knowledge of various computing systems, including Windows PCs, Chromebooks, and Apple devices
•Understanding of network infrastructure (wired and wireless)
•Excellent interpersonal and communication skills
•Strong problem-solving skills
•Ability to work independently and collaboratively
•Effective time management to meet deadlines
Experience in PC repair and troubleshooting, customer support, and IT training are preferred; however, entry-level candidates will be considered. Salary is commensurate with education and experience. A minimum of an Associate’s Degree in a related field is preferred. This position includes full-time benefits.
NOACSC is a financially stable public organization supporting K-12 education since 1980. We provide fiscal, technology, student, and library support for our 55-member school districts across 11 Ohio counties. Our office is located in Elida, Ohio (Allen County).
